Responsive website design is all about producing sites that adapt to various screen sizes and orientations. This method makes sure that your site looks fantastic on any gadget, whether it's a desktop screen, a tablet, or a smart device. So why is responsive style so important?

  • User Experience: The main goal of any website is to offer users with an enjoyable experience. When individuals visit your site from their mobile devices and find it tough to navigate or check out text, they're most likely to leave promptly.

  • SEO Benefits: Google focuses on mobile-friendly websites in its search rankings. If your site isn't responsive, you may be losing important organic traffic.

  • Cost-Effective: Keeping different sites for desktop and mobile can be expensive. A responsive design allows you to handle one site rather of two.

  • Future-Proofing: As brand-new devices with varying screen sizes continue to emerge, having a responsive design indicates you won't need to upgrade your website whenever a new device strikes the market.

  • Understanding Responsive Design Principles

    Fluid Grids

    Fluid grids are fundamental components in responsive web design that allow design aspects to resize based on the viewport size. Instead of fixed pixel widths, fluid grids utilize percentages for widths.

    Why Fluid Grids?

    • They ensure that styles scale smoothly across numerous devices.
    • They enhance readability by adjusting content layout according to evaluate size.

    Flexible Images

    Images play an essential role in web design; however, showing them responsively can be tricky without appropriate techniques.

    Using CSS Techniques

    • Set images utilizing max-width: 100%; so they never ever surpass their containing element.
    • Use methods like srcset for serving various image resolutions based upon device capabilities.

    Media Queries

    Media queries are CSS methods utilized to apply designs depending on the device attributes such as width and height.

    How Media Queries Work

    • They enable particular styles for various gadgets; for example:
    @media just screen and (max-width: 768px) body background-color: lightblue;

    This snippet changes the background color when viewed on screens smaller than 768 pixels wide.

    The Significance of Mobile Optimization

    Mobile Traffic Statistics

    With over half of global web traffic originating from mobile devices, overlooking mobile optimization is not a choice any longer.

    Key Stats:

    • Over 60% of searches originated from mobile devices.
    • Users are most likely to engage with brands via their phones.

    Mobile User Behavior

    Understanding how users engage with websites on their mobile phones is crucial:

  • Users choose fast-loading pages-- anything longer than three seconds can cause high bounce rates.
  • Simplified navigation help user experience significantly on smaller sized screens.
  • Touchscreen interfaces require larger buttons and touch targets compared to mouse-driven interactions.
  • Best Practices for Responsive Web Design

    Prioritize Material Hierarchy

    When designing responsively, prioritize content based upon what users will more than likely need first.

    Content Strategies

    • Use headings (H1-H6) effectively.
    • Make important information quickly accessible without extreme scrolling or zooming.

    Navigation Design Considerations

    Responsive navigation requires special attention; consider these techniques:

  • Collapse menus into hamburger icons on smaller sized screens.
  • Ensure dropdown menus remain functional throughout all devices.
  • Testing Throughout Devices

    Frequent testing ensures functionality throughout all platforms:

    Tools for Testing

    • Browser Designer Tools
    • Responsinator
    • Google's Mobile-Friendly Test

    Performance Optimization Issues

    High-resolution images or intricate scripts can decrease loading times:

    Strategies

  • Optimize images before uploading them using tools like TinyPNG or ImageOptim.
  • Minimize JavaScript files through compression techniques.
  • Tools & Frameworks for Responsive Web Design

    CSS Frameworks Overview

    Frameworks like Bootstrap and Structure use pre-built responsive elements that alleviate the development process.

    Benefits of Using Frameworks

    • Speed up the coding process significantly.
    • Offer grid systems tailored for responsiveness out-of-the-box.

    FAQ Section

    1. What is responsive web design?

    Answer: Responsive web design refers to the practice of developing sites that adjust efficiently throughout various gadget sizes using fluid grids, media inquiries, and flexible images.

    2. Why is responsive design important for SEO?

    Answer: Google focuses on mobile-friendly sites in search rankings; hence, having a responsive design helps improve presence in search results while improving user experience.

    3. How do I check if my website is responsive?

    Answer: You can use tools like Google's Mobile-Friendly Test or Responsinator which mimic how your website appears on various screen sizes and orientations.

    4. Are there any frameworks I must consider?

    Answer: Yes! Popular structures like Bootstrap or Foundation can simplify the development process by supplying pre-designed components optimized for responsiveness.

    5. What obstacles do designers face when developing responsive designs?

    Answer: Designers often struggle with diverse device environments leading to performance problems and guaranteeing constant experiences throughout platforms while keeping load speed efficiency.

    6. Can I produce a responsive site without coding knowledge?

    Answer: Definitely! Lots of platforms like Wix or Squarespace use drag-and-drop performances that immediately produce responsive designs without needing coding skills.
